MySQL创建表错误整数是指在使用MySQL数据库时,创建表时出现的整数类型错误。具体来说,可能包括以下几个方面的错误:
- 数据类型错误:在创建表时,指定的整数类型不正确。MySQL提供了多种整数类型,如INT、BIGINT、TINYINT等,每种类型有不同的取值范围和存储空间。如果选择的整数类型不符合实际需求,就会导致创建表错误整数。
- 长度错误:在创建表时,指定的整数类型的长度超出了允许的范围。例如,如果使用INT类型,长度超过11位,就会导致创建表错误整数。
- 约束错误:在创建表时,指定了不正确的约束条件。例如,使用了UNSIGNED约束但是指定的整数类型是有符号的,或者使用了ZEROFILL约束但是指定的整数类型不支持填充零。
针对这些错误,可以通过以下方式进行修正:
- 检查数据类型:根据实际需求选择正确的整数类型。例如,如果需要存储较大的整数,应该选择BIGINT类型而不是INT类型。
- 检查长度:根据实际需求选择合适的整数类型长度。如果需要存储较大的整数,可以选择较长的整数类型长度。
- 检查约束条件:确保约束条件与整数类型相匹配。如果需要使用约束条件,应该选择支持该约束条件的整数类型。
对于MySQL创建表错误整数,腾讯云提供了一系列的数据库产品,如云数据库MySQL、云数据库MariaDB等,可以满足不同的需求。具体产品介绍和链接如下:
- 云数据库MySQL:腾讯云提供的一种高性能、可扩展的关系型数据库服务,支持主从复制、自动备份、容灾等功能。详情请参考:https://cloud.tencent.com/product/cdb
- 云数据库MariaDB:腾讯云提供的一种基于开源MariaDB数据库引擎的云数据库服务,具有高性能、高可用性和高安全性。详情请参考:https://cloud.tencent.com/product/cdb_mariadb
通过使用腾讯云的数据库产品,可以轻松解决MySQL创建表错误整数的问题,并获得稳定可靠的数据库服务。